You must understand that this issue is not restricted to external drives only and can also occur with internal drive of your system. Moreover, there is no surety of drive becoming usable after formatting. When you connect an external hard drive, USB flash drive, or SD card, you may receive an error message, “ You need to format the disk in drive E: before you can use it.” In such a case, do not immediately format the drive as it may result in data loss.
